R34 Decel Timing and Idle Target RPM
Posted: Tue Sep 20, 2016 11:33 am
I am trying to solve an issue with my RB25DET NEO tune where there is a significant amount of 'popping' out the exhaust during decel.
I'm trying to increase the closed throttle decel timing, but the tables "Idle/Decel Neutral Timing (RPM)" and "Idle/Decel Gear Timing (RPM)" don't seem to be being used.
No matter how much I increased the timing at the top of these tables, it didn't seem to make any difference. So I did a logging run to see what was happening.
The first log "NIStune_2016-09-19_1659_49.csv" is using "tune1.bin", which has modified Decel Timing tables to increase timing up to 25deg at 1500rpm (DecelTiming_Modified.png). I modified both the IDLE and GEAR tables to match.
What I can see in the log however, is the closed throttle timing is 10deg over about 2000rpm, then 5deg between about 1800-1600rpm, then 0deg below about 1400rpm. It then jumps up to about 15-20 before returning to 5 at idle. As best I can figure, this table would look something like the image in DecelTiming_Actual.png.
The decel events in this log are at:
00:10 to 00:20 - neutral decel from ~5700rpm down to idle.
00:40 to 00:48 - 1st gear decel from ~5200rpm to ~1300rpm.
00:57 to 01:12 - 2nd gear decel from ~4700rpm to ~1500rpm.
01:24 to 01:45 - 3rd gear decel from ~4400rpm to ~2200rpm.
I then tried returning the Decel timing tables to OEM (tune2.bin - DecelTiming_OEM.png) and did another quick log with a neutral decel and idle. This log is in "NIStune_2016-09-19_1710_36.csv". It seems to do exactly the same thing with regards to timing on decel.
Am I looking at the wrong tables here? Is there a different table used for this decel timing?
Also, I've noticed the Idle target RPM doesn't seem to work quite as expected. In both of these logs it's idling at ~925rpm, which is a couple of hundred rpm higher than the expected target rpm of 688rpm (IdleTargetRPM.png). Is there something else that affects idle rpm?
